Yes, anyone can get hair lice regardless of hair color or texture. Lice are equal opportunity parasites that can infest any hair type.
Yes, cleanliness does not necessarily prevent someone from getting lice. Lice spread through close human contact, regardless of personal hygiene habits. All individuals, regardless of cleanliness, can potentially get lice.
